Thesis Abstract

<p> This project aims to explore the intricate relationship between biochemistry and drug metabolism in the adipose tissue. Adipose tissue, commonly known as fat, is not only an energy storage site but also plays a crucial role in drug distribution and metabolism. The project will investigate the enzymatic processes involved in drug metabolism within the adipose tissue, including the role of cytochrome P450 enzymes and drug transporters. Additionally, the project will examine the impact of adipose tissue on drug pharmacokinetics and the potential implications for drug efficacy and toxicity. The findings from this study will contribute to a better understanding of drug metabolism in adipose tissue and may have implications for personalized medicine and drug development. <br></p>
